Hindi dictionary
Source: DDSA: A practical Hindi-English dictionaryChhilka in Hindi refers in English to:—(nm) the peel, skin; husk; bark; shell..—chhilka (छिलका) is alternatively transliterated as Chilakā.

Nepali dictionary
Source: unoes: Nepali-English DictionaryChhilka is another spelling for छिल्का [chilkā].—n. pl. of छिल्को [chilko]
Nepali is the primary language of the Nepalese people counting almost 20 million native speakers. The country of Nepal is situated in the Himalaya mountain range to the north of India.
